MySQL不支持哪种连接25字总结(mysql不支持哪种连接)

MySQL不支持哪种连接?

MySQL不支持全外连接。

MySQL是一种广泛使用的关系型数据库管理系统,它支持多种连接类型。然而,MySQL不支持一种特殊的连接——全外连接(full outer join)。全外连接是一种连接类型,能够让用户查找两个表中所有匹配和非匹配的行。与内连接和左外连接不同,全外连接能够返回两个表中所有的行,无论它们是否有匹配的关系。

尽管这种连接类型在SQL语言中是被允许的,但是,在MySQL中却不支持。这意味着,如果你需要使用全外连接,在MySQL中你必须通过其他手段模拟它,比如使用联结和子查询。

下面是一个使用联结模拟全外连接的MySQL查询的例子:

SELECT *
FROM table1
LEFT JOIN table2 ON table1.id = table2.id
UNION
SELECT *
FROM table1
RIGHT JOIN table2 on table1.id = table2.id
WHERE table1.id IS NULL;

这个查询将返回所有在table1和table2中,包含匹配和非匹配的所有行。

虽然MySQL不支持全外连接,但是它仍然拥有很多强大的查询功能和工具,可以帮助用户有效地管理和分析海量数据。例如,MySQL提供了多种连接类型,如内连接、左外连接和交叉连接,以及强大的聚合函数、子查询和分组功能。借助这些工具和技术,用户可以处理和分析各种复杂的数据情况,并得到有价值的信息。因此,即使MySQL不支持全外连接,它仍然是一种强大、灵活和广泛使用的数据库管理系统。


数据运维技术 » MySQL不支持哪种连接25字总结(mysql不支持哪种连接)